Julia Görges has reached the final of the tennis tournament in New Zealand's Auckland for the second time in a row. The defending champion prevailed after 1:28 hours with 6: 1, 7: 6 (8: 6) against Viktoria Kuzmova from Slovakia.

After a superior led first set with two breaks Görges had more problems in the second round. Only at the third match point in the tiebreak Kuzmova returned the second serve of Görges into the net.

In the final on Sunday, the Wimbledon semi-finalist meets 18-year-old Bianca Vanessa Andreescu. The Canadian defeated Su-Wei Hsieh of Taiwan 6: 3, 6: 3. For Andreescu it's the first WTA finale of her career.

The 30-year-old Görges is in second place in Auckland. The preparatory tournament for the Australian Open, which begins on January 14, is endowed with $ 250,000. Last year, Görges had beaten in the final of the world ranking third Caroline Wozniacki.
